“LIEUTENANT IN NORTHERN COMMAND”—Mr. E, A. Ransom, M.P. for Pahiatua, has been chosen as one of the two deputy-leaders of the United Political Party. The other, Mr. George Forbes, represents a South island constituency —S. P. Andrew, photo.
